2 May, Sat 8:00AM Bonnum Pic
Grade:4/6 Length 15km  520m Sydney Branch
Mark G.
Walk | A bushwalk of any kind short or long60 Best walks | This is one of the NPA's 60 best walks.Rising high above the Nattai River is the imposing peak of Bonnum Pic whose spire like appearance has attracted walkers for generations. The walk out to this feature follows an amazing ridge full of interesting pagoda like rocks with fabulous views all along the way. Also worth a look is an Aboriginal well complete with stone lid and much more. rock scrambling
Location: Nattai National Patk
Map: Hilltop 8929-2N Limit: 20. View

5 May, Tue 9:30AM SHTue: Mt Penang & Baldy Billy Peaks at Guula Ngurra NP (Canyonleigh) [Gr:4 D:8 A:250] #SH806
Fully inside Wingecarribee Shire Council
Grade:4/6 Length 8km  250m Southern Highlands Branch
(SH Tuesday Walks) Neil O.
Walk | A bushwalk of any kind short or longTwo separate walks to two peaks in different areas of the beautiful Guula Ngurra NP, with a minor car shuffle. The Mt Penang loop walk follows a pleasant, well-formed track up to the summit of Mt Penang with its panoramic views. The track winds steadily uphill with a short, steep climb at the end. The Baldy Billy Peak walking track is an out-and-back walk to another summit with spectacular views down into the Wollondilly R valley below. After an initial short but very steep descent we cross a pretty, wide valley floor and then start the slow, steady climb to the summit of Baldy Billy Peak and then return along the same route.   Steep climbs & descents, uneven surfaces, indistinct track in places, unfenced cliff edges, slippery in places (walking poles recommended).
Map: Hansworth 8929-3S Limit: 20. View

9 May, Sat 8:00AM Sunnyside Canyon, the Acoustic chamber and Foxs Wedge
Grade:4/6 Length 7km  200m Sydney Branch
Mark G.
Canyon | A trip through a canyon (a gully surrounded by tall cliffs).Walk | A bushwalk of any kind short or long60 Best walks | This is one of the NPA's 60 best walks.Sunnyside canyon is essentially a dry canyon although you might get wet feet. It is characterised by some amazing chambers along its length, with Acoustic being the biggest and most spectacular. As you enter the canyon there are some superb pagodas which are also worth exploring too, but the most stunning formation is along the cliffs to the west of the canyon itself. This rocky outlier is called Foxs Wedge and it is indeed a sight to behold! On this trip there will be plenty of time to explore the various nooks and crannies of the concentrated and fascinating location. rock scrambling/offtrack walking
Location: Gardens of Stone NP Limit: 12. View
